Menunkatuck Reservoir is a 3.1-mile out-and-back in Lake Gaillard Watershed Reserve Land near Beaver Head Corner, CT. The route reaches Menunkatuck Reservoir at the turnaround, 1.5 miles in. It is mostly level, with 248 ft of elevation gain, and mostly dirt. It scores 44/100 on the Ambleway Wildness scale: green fringe.
